相关文章
总结一些高级的SQL技巧
1. 窗口函数
窗函数允许在查询结果的每一行上进行计算,而不需要将数据分组。这使得我们可以计算累积总和、排名等。
SELECT employee_id,salary,RANK() OVER (ORDER BY salary DESC) AS salary_rank
FROM employees;2. 公用表表达式 (CTE)
CTE 提供了一种更清晰的…
建站知识
2024/11/5 10:26:25
Android Studio使用技巧和插件推荐
Android Studio作为Android开发者的主要开发工具,掌握其使用技巧和合理利用插件可以显著提升开发效率。以下是一些Android Studio的使用技巧和插件推荐:
使用技巧 多行编辑: 可以通过按住Ctrl键(在Mac上是Command键)同…
建站知识
2024/11/5 5:02:40
《CLR via C#》读书笔记--CLR的执行模型
将源代码编译成托管模块将托管模块合并成程序集加载公共语言运行时执行程序集的代码本机代码生成器:NGen.exeFramework 类库入门通用类型系统公共语言规范(CLS)与非托管代码的互操作性 将源代码编译程托管模块
公共语言运行时(Co…
建站知识
2024/11/5 5:05:08
Map 不常用方法介绍
getOrDefault
尝试获取key对应的值,如果未获取到,就返回默认值。 例子:
private static void testGetOrDefault() {Map<String, String> map new HashMap<>(4);map.put("123", "123");String key "…
建站知识
2024/11/5 7:40:05
PostgreSQL核心揭秘(二)-进程和内存架构
目录 1、进程架构2、进程架构图 3、内存架构 4、内存架构图 PostgreSQL 的进程架构采用了一个多进程的设计,这使其能够有效地管理并发连接和资源。以下是 PostgreSQL 的主要进程架构组成部分的详细描述: 1. 主进程(Postmaster) 功…
建站知识
2024/11/5 1:20:53
施耐德EcoStruxure Machine SCADA Expert(EMSE)ModbusTcp通讯(二十二)
本节主要展示EMSE与施耐德M241plc的modbusTCP通讯,作为上位机软件一般作为主站来进行。 1.添加驱动 添加完成之后 双击打开表单 选中Motcp节点 右键插入 可以得到下面的表单 2. 4X数据配置 : 勾选自动写入与自动读取, 站号写入PLC的IP地址…
建站知识
2024/11/5 3:24:24
linux 基线检查脚本
linux基线检查脚本是基于天某信的早年传出来的基线文档进行编写的,只是对原始基线文档进行了删减,所以检查项略少,但是只要是对得上的检查项,标准都是一致的,这个基线文档本是内部使用,但是现在也不用了&am…
建站知识
2024/11/3 22:14:13
[SpringBoot]浏览器输出中文乱码问题解决
问题情境: IDEA、Springboot、浏览器访问接口查看返回的JSON数据,发现中文乱码 解决方案: server:servlet:encoding:charset: UTF-8enabled: trueforce: true 如果你的配置文件不是yml格式,可以参考下面这个:
建站知识
2024/11/5 5:31:25